153 Endicott St is a Warehouse commercial built in 1970 located in Danvers, Essex County, MA. The building has 4,647 square feet of building area on a 0.71-acre lot.
153 Endicott St is in FEMA flood zone X. Zone X is outside the Special Flood Hazard Area, meaning the property has minimal flood risk according to FEMA mapping. The property falls within a Category 2 hurricane storm surge inundation zone based on NOAA SLOSH modeling. The FEMA National Risk Index composite rating for this area is Relatively Low. The ASCE 7-22 design wind speed for this location is 123 mph. The ground snow load is 50 psf. The EPA radon zone is 1 (highest potential).
NE Provenance rates the fire protection for 153 Endicott St at Grade B (Strong fire protection access). The nearest fire station, DANVERS FIRE DEPARTMENT, is 1.0 miles away. Municipal records show 37 building permits on file for 153 Endicott St. The most recent permit was filed April 8, 2026. In the past five years, 20 permits have been issued. The current municipal assessment is $2,663,800, with $1,044,300 attributed to land and $1,619,500 to improvements. The property last sold on March 4, 2022 for $2,750,000. The deed history includes 1 recorded conveyance.
153 Endicott St is located in Danvers, Essex County, MA. The property is zoned C3 (Commercial 3). The median home value in this census tract is $529,800. Median household income is $119,722. The owner-occupancy rate in the surrounding area is 62%. The property is served by the Danvers school district.
